유아 교육 시장 규모는 향후 수년간 강력한 성장이 예상됩니다. 2029년 연평균 성장률(CAGR)은 9.4%를 나타낼 것으로 예측되며 4,414억 3,000만 달러로 성장할 전망입니다. 예측 기간 동안의 성장은 정부 정책 및 자금 지원, 인식 제고, 기술적 발전, 노동력 참여 증가에 기인할 수 있습니다. 예측 기간의 주요 동향으로는 기술 통합 확대, 사회정서적 학습에 주력, 맞춤형 학습, 포용적 교육 확대, 놀이 기반 학습 강조 등이 있습니다.

향후 5년간 9.4% 성장 전망은 해당 시장에 대한 이전 추정치 대비 0.1% 소폭 하향 조정된 수치다. 이 같은 하향 조정은 주로 미국과 타국 간 관세 영향 때문입니다. 관세 부과로 인해 한국과 핀란드에서 원산된 인터랙티브 학습 태블릿 및 발달 평가 도구의 가격이 상승하여 미국 유치원에 부담이 가중될 수 있습니다. 이는 양질의 유아 교육 자원 접근성을 감축하고 프로그램 비용을 증가시킬 가능성이 있습니다. 또한 상호 관세 부과와 무역 긴장 및 제한 강화로 인한 전 세계 경제 및 무역에 대한 부정적 영향으로 그 파급 효과는 더욱 광범위해질 것입니다.

취업 부모의 증가가 유아 교육 시장 성장을 촉진할 것으로 전망됩니다. 경제적 압박과 가계 생활 수준 유지를 위한 부부 소득 필요성으로 더 많은 부모가 노동 시장에 참여하고 있습니다. 유아 교육은 취업 부모에게 신뢰할 수 있는 보육 서비스를 제공하여 자녀가 필수 학습과 사회화를 경험하는 동안 부모가 경력을 지속할 수 있게 합니다. 이러한 교육은 인지 발달을 지원하고 향후 학업 성취의 기반을 마련합니다. 예를 들어, 2022년 10월 호주 통계청 보고서에 따르면 부양가족이 있는 부부 가정의 94.5%가 최소 한 명의 취업 부모를 보유하고 있었습니다. 또한 양 부모가 모두 취업한 부부 가정의 비율은 2021년 69.9%에서 71.4%로 증가했습니다. 결과적으로 취업 부모의 증가는 유아 교육 시장 확장을 촉진하고 있습니다.

Early childhood education encompasses the learning experiences from birth to eight years old. This crucial phase supports cognitive, emotional, social, and physical development and includes both formal and informal programs such as preschool, kindergarten, and early elementary grades.

The primary types of early childhood education are distance education and early childhood education schools. Distance education for young children involves teaching through online or virtual platforms, enabling learning from home. Fee structures vary by income levels-low-income, medium-income, and high-income-and applications are tailored to different age groups, under 3 years, 3-5 years, and 5-8 years.

The early childhood education market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$282.46 billion in 2024 to $308.26 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.1%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to psychological theories of development, economic growth, and workforce needs, government policies and funding, educational research, and child welfare and protection movements.

The early childhood education market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$441.43 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 9.4%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to government policies and funding, rising awareness, technological advancements, and workforce participation.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ing integration of technology, focus on social-emotional learning, personalized learning, expansion of inclusive education, and emphasis on play-based learning.

The forecast of 9.4% growth over the next five years reflects a modest reduction of 0.1% from the previous estimate for this market. This reduction is primarily due to the impact of tariffs between the US and other countries. The imposition of tariffs could strain U.S. preschools by increasing prices for interactive learning tablets and developmental assessment tools sourced from South Korea and Finland, potentially reducing access to quality early education resources while raising program costs. The effect will also be felt more widely due to reciprocal tariffs and the negative effect on the global economy and trade due to increased trade tensions and restrictions.

The increasing number of working parents is projected to drive the growth of the early childhood education market. Economic pressures and the necessity of dual incomes to sustain a household's standard of living are leading to more parents joining the workforce. Early childhood education offers dependable childcare for working parents, allowing them to continue their careers while ensuring their children receive essential learning and socialization. This type of education supports cognitive development and sets the foundation for future academic success. For example, in October 2022, the Australian Bureau of Statistics reported that 94.5% of couple families with dependents had at least one employed parent. Furthermore, the percentage of couple families with both parents working increased to 71.4%, up from 69.9% in 2021. As a result, the rise in working parents is fueling the expansion of the early childhood education market.

Companies in the early childhood education sector are focusing on developing innovative solutions, such as artificial intelligence (AI)-driven platforms, to gain a market advantage. AI-driven platforms in early childhood education use technology to enhance and personalize learning experiences for young children. For instance, in July 2024, Vardhan Group, an India-based real estate firm, launched the Boost My Child (BMC) platform, an AI-driven initiative designed to improve early childhood education for children aged 0 to 8 years. This platform supports teachers and parents in fostering holistic development according to the National Education Policy (NEP) and National Curriculum Framework (NCF) guidelines. BMC includes a school assessment module (SAM) that allows teachers to evaluate students' development through an intuitive interface on various devices. Additionally, the platform offers a mobile app for parents, providing insights into their child's progress across six categories and 21 areas, along with personalized activities and parenting guidelines tailored to each child's needs.

In July 2024, Procare Solutions, a US-based child care management software provider, acquired Bertelsen Education for an undisclosed sum. This acquisition enables Procare Solutions to offer ongoing education and professional development training specifically for early childhood education (ECE) providers. Bertelsen Education, a US-based company, specializes in providing professional development resources and training for early childhood educators and childcare providers.

North America was the largest region in the early childhood education market in 2024.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period. The early childhood education market includes revenues earned by entities by providing services such as daycare centers, family daycare, after-school programs, parenting education and support, and health and nutrition services. The market value includes the value of related goods sold by the service provider or included within the service offering. Only goods and services traded between entities or sold to end consumers are included.

The market value is defined as the revenues that enterprises gain from the sale of goods and/or services within the specified market and geography through sales, grants, or donations in terms of the currency (in USD, unless otherwise specified).

The revenues for a specified geography are consumption values that are revenues generated by organizations in the specified geography within the market, irrespective of where they are produced. It does not include revenues from resales along the supply chain, either further along the supply chain or as part of other products.
